Let’s Dive into Cowie Beakers, PTFE 007.5000 Beakers
The Cowie Beakers, PTFE 007.5000 Beakers are a set of two large-capacity beakers designed for demanding laboratory and industrial applications. Manufactured by Cowie, these beakers boast isostatically molded, FDA-approved PTFE construction, ensuring chemical inertness and temperature resistance. The Cowie Beakers, PTFE 007.5000 Beakers have a machined base for excellent heat transfer, a pouring spout for controlled dispensing, and metric/Imperial graduations for accurate measuring.

Breaking Down the Features of Cowie Beakers, PTFE 007.5000 Beakers
Specifications
The Cowie Beakers, PTFE 007.5000 Beakers boast several key specifications that contribute to their performance and suitability for demanding applications.
- Capacity: 5000 mL each, providing ample volume for a wide range of laboratory and industrial tasks. This large capacity reduces the need for multiple smaller beakers.
- Dimensions: 170 mm O.D. x 280 mm Height, offering a substantial size while maintaining a stable footprint. These dimensions are ideal for benchtop use.
- Material: Isostatically molded from pure, FDA-approved PTFE, ensuring exceptional chemical inertness and temperature resistance. The PTFE material is critical for handling aggressive chemicals.
- Features: Machined base for excellent heat transfer, pouring spout for controlled dispensing, and metric/Imperial graduations for accurate measuring. These added features improve usability.
These specifications are vital for reliable performance in the field. The PTFE construction guarantees compatibility with a wide range of chemicals, eliminating the risk of corrosion or contamination. The machined base facilitates efficient heating and cooling, while the pouring spout and graduations ensure accurate measurements and minimal waste.
